Wicket 1.4.x has been branched and now lives in
https://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/wicket/branches/wicket-1.4.x
Trunk is now what will become 1.5.0.

Trunk may be broken in the early days of development and contain a lot
of API breaks, so if you are following bleeding edge you may want to
do so on the 1.4.x branch for a while.
